Output 0320640c6250a7b8068d47380f03ba84e2b524b2e0c012d03e680f49130ea03b:0

value
325714659
script pubkey
OP_0 OP_PUSHBYTES_20 3db1944fc6efeb592a6ba163e967af61d09e0c4e
address
bc1q8kcegn7xal44j2nt5937jea0v8gfurzwj6tgqr
transaction
0320640c6250a7b8068d47380f03ba84e2b524b2e0c012d03e680f49130ea03b
spent
true